#4ac4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ac4ca is composed of 29% red, 76.9%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 3%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 182.8 degrees, a saturation of 54.7% and a lightness of 54.1%. #4ac4ca color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#008995.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4ac4ca color description : Moderate cyan.

#4ac4ca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4ac4ca has RGB values of R:74, G:196,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 4900042.

Hex triplet 4ac4ca #4ac4ca
RGB Decimal 74, 196, 202 rgb(74,196,202)
RGB Percent 29, 76.9, 79.2 rgb(29%,76.9%,79.2%)
CMYK 63, 3, 0, 21
HSL 182.8°, 54.7, 54.1 hsl(182.8,54.7%,54.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 182.8°, 63.4, 79.2
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 73.022, -31.507, -13.037
XYZ 33.222, 45.197, 62.847
xyY 0.235, 0.32, 45.197
CIE-LCH 73.022, 34.098, 202.478
CIE-LUV 73.022, -47.599, -15.401
Hunter-Lab 67.229, -29.444, -8.365
Binary 01001010, 11000100, 11001010

Shades and Tints of #4ac4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ac4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898b8b is the less saturated color, while #1dedf7 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#4ac4ca is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a0a0a0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8fa7a8 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b6b6c3 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b9b3d4 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#58c5d4 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#8fbbc5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#90b9d0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#52c5d0 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
